Indications
Sodium chloride shortage is treated and prevented using this medication.
Pharmacology
Changes in osmotic tension influence the movement of fluids and salt diffusion in cellular tissue. Sodium chloride is the primary salt involved in maintaining the osmotic tension of blood and tissues. Where there is a sodium deficiency, a Sodium Chloride tablet supplies a source of sodium. The gastro-intestinal tract readily absorbs sodium chloride. It can be found in all bodily fluids, but particularly in extracellular fluid. The amount of sodium lost (via sweat) is usually insignificant. Surplus amounts are excreted in the urine to maintain osmotic balance.
Dosage & Administration
It is important that the tablet should be swallowed whole with water (approx. 70 ml per tablet where kidney function is normal to avoid hypernatremia), and not chewed.
Adults: For prophylaxis 8-16 tablets per day. For treatment dosage to be adjusted to individual needs up to a maximum of 40 tablets per day in case of severe salt depletion. For control of muscle cramps during routine maintenance haemodialysis usually 20-32 tablets per dialysis. In some cases of chronic renal salt-wasting, up to 40 tablets per day may be required with appropriate fluid intake.
Children: Dosage should be adjusted to individual needs.
Elderly: No special dosage adjustment.
Interaction
In hypertensive patients with chronic renal failure Sodium Chloride, 300 mg tablet may tend to impair the efficacy of antihypertensive drugs.
Contraindications
Sodium chloride is contraindicated in any circumstance where salt retention is undesirable, such as edema, heart disease, cardiac decompensation, and primary or secondary aldosteronism; or in any situation when therapy is provided to cause salt and water loss.
Side Effects
At the indicated dosage, no negative effects have been observed with Sodium Chloride 300 mg pill.
Pregnancy & Lactation
Use in Pregnancy: No additional precautions required during pregnancy.
Precautions & Warnings
No special warnings and precautions are required to maintain.
Therapeutic Class
Oral electrolytes preparations
Storage Conditions
Store below 30°C in a dry place protected from light. Keep out of reach of Children.
